Things are about to change in the Big Ten.
Thursday’s announcement that USC and UCLA are set to leave the Pac-12 and join Ohio State and company in 2024 was a bombshell in the world of collegiate athletics, and is certain to have ripple effects across the college football landscape in the months – and years – to come.
Other conferences will surely make attempts to realign in response to the move from the Big Ten, and the Big Ten itself may not be done adding to its list of member institutions in the near future if speculation is to be believed.
